If the lines r = ( i + m j + 3 k ) + (2 i + 3 j + 4 k ) and r = (4 i + j ) + (5 i + m j + k ) intersect each other, then m =

Options

  1. A1
  2. B-1
  3. C2
  4. D-2

Correct answer

C. 2

Step-by-step solution

Equating the position vectors of the two lines for intersection: 1 + 2 = 4 + 5 m + 3 = 1 + m 3 + 4 = From the third equation, = 4 + 3 . Substituting this into the first equation: 2 - 5(4 + 3) = 3 -18 - 15 = 3 -18 = 18 = -1 Substituting = -1 into = 4 + 3 gives = -1 . Now, substituting = -1 and = -1 into the second equation: m + 3(-1) = 1 + m(-1) m - 3 = 1 - m 2m = 4 m = 2 Answer: 2
